
:root{--swiper-navigation-size:18px !important;--swiper-theme-color:black !important}/**/a:hover .logo-text{color:white}.page-title
h2{color:var( --yellow )}.institution-page header .menu-items-listing a span,
.institution-page header .menu-items-listing a:hover span,
.institution-page .site-logo
span{color:white}.institution-page .menu-items-listing .active span,
.institution-page .menu-items-listing .active:hover span,
.institution-page .menu-items-listing li a:hover span,
.institution-page .menu-item-content .active
span{color:black}/**/.page-title
h1{margin-bottom:20px}.page-home-institution{padding-bottom:0}.institution-menu-item-content .swiper-wrapper{justify-content:center}.institution-background-image{height:500px}.institution-background-image,.with-bg-image{background-position:center}.section-title{background:var( --default-section-title-gradient );-webkit-background-clip:text;-webkit-text-fill-color:transparent;font-weight:600;font-size:30px}aside .section-title{font-size:var( --section-title-font-size );background:inherit;color:black;-webkit-background-clip:inherit;-webkit-text-fill-color:inherit}.item-description{text-align:center;line-height:25px;margin-bottom:30px}.item-description ul,
.item-description
ol{margin-left:30px}.institution-menu-item-content{overflow:hidden;margin-bottom:50px;border:1px
solid #000;border-radius:5px;position:relative}.institution-menu-item-content>div{padding:20px
30px}.institution-menu-item-content li:hover
span{color:#fff}.latest-gallery-container,.latest-statistic-container,.competition-content,.events-content{background-color:#ececec;padding-top:30px;padding-bottom:30px}.competition-types-container{margin-top:30px;margin-bottom:30px}.competition-types-container.items-listing
article{background-color:inherit;border:0;max-width:none}.competition-types-container.items-listing article:hover{box-shadow:none}.competition-types-container .item-photo{padding:10px}.competition-types-container .item-photo
a{height:600px;box-shadow:var( --default-box-shadow );border-radius:5px}.item-photo
img{max-height:600px}.competition-type-container .special-text{left:auto;right:10px;top:35px}.competition-type-container .item-price{position:absolute;top:10px;left:10px;background-color:var( --default-background-color );color:var( --default-btn-color );width:70px;border-radius:50%;padding-top:15px;padding-bottom:10px;height:70px;display:flex;align-items:center}.competition-types-container .item-content{position:relative;max-width:500px}.competition-types-container .item-content>div{position:absolute;background-color:white;border-radius:5px;height:90%;width:110%;right:10px;top:25px;display:flex;align-items:center;justify-content:center;box-shadow:var( --default-box-shadow )}.competition-types-container .item-content
ul{line-height:25px;max-height:250px;overflow-x:auto}.competition-types-container .item-content
li{margin-top:0;padding:0}.competition-types-container .item-content li:nth-child( 2n ){background-color:#eee}.item-author{display:block}.statistic-container>div{background-color:white;border-radius:10px}.statistic-container>div:nth-child(2n+1){background-color:var( --yellow );color:black}.info-content{margin-bottom:30px;margin-top:30px;text-align:center}.info-container>div>div{display:flex;gap:20px;align-items:center;width:90px;height:90px;justify-content:center;background-color:black;border-radius:50%;margin-left:auto;margin-right:auto;margin-bottom:20px}.info-container .service-active{background-color:black}.service-inactive{position:relative;border:3px
solid red}.service-inactive:before{content:" ";position:absolute;font-size:93px;transform:rotate(35deg);color:red;height:100%;transform-origin:center;bottom:-4px;left:41px;border:2px
solid red}.info-container
i{font-size:50px;color:var( --yellow )}.buttons-container .buttons-listing>div{justify-content:center;gap:30px}.buttons-container .buttons-listing>div>a{padding:10px
15px;color:white;border-radius:5px}.buttons-container .buttons-listing a
span{display:none}.button-share-container
div{left:calc(50% - 20px)}footer
.active{background:none}footer .active
a{padding:10px
15px;display:inline-flex}/**/.galleries-listing
a{display:block;height:350px;overflow:hidden;border-radius:5px}.galleries-listing
img{width:100%;height:100%;object-fit:cover}/**/.icon-author-container,.icon-map-container,.icon-phone-container{width:100px;height:100px;border-radius:50%;background-color:black;margin-left:auto;margin-right:auto}.icon-author-container div,
.icon-map-container div,
.icon-phone-container
div{display:flex;align-items:center;justify-content:center;height:100px}.icon-author-container i,
.icon-map-container i,
.icon-phone-container
i{font-size:30px;color:var( --yellow )}.report-bug .btn-report-bug{margin-top:0}/**/@media screen and (max-width: 1280px){.competition-types-container .item-content{width:50%}.competition-types-container .item-content>div{width:120%}}@media screen and (max-width: 860px){.competition-types-container .item-photo li
a{height:600px}.competition-types-container .item-content>div{width:140%}}@media screen and (max-width: 650px){.competition-types-container .item-photo{padding:0;width:100%}.competition-types-container .item-photo li
a{height:400px}.competition-type-container{flex-wrap:wrap}.competition-types-container .item-content,
.competition-types-container .item-content>div{width:96%}.competition-types-container .item-content>div{left:2%;position:inherit;top:-100px;height:auto;padding:20px}}@media screen and (max-width: 560px){.icon-author-container,.icon-map-container,.icon-phone-container{width:70px}.icon-author-container,
.icon-map-container,
.icon-phone-container,
.icon-author-container div,
.icon-map-container div,
.icon-phone-container
div{height:70px}.items-listing.flex-1 article,
.items-listing.flex-sm-1
article{max-width:none}}